The 1984 edition of the Rymkevich problem book for grades 8–10 (equivalent to modern 9–11) is arguably the most recognizable physics manual in the Russian-speaking world. It was designed to bridge the gap between theoretical knowledge and practical application, a core goal of Soviet engineering-focused education. The term "GDZ" refers to modern online or
Originally designed for the "middle school" (8th–10th grades) of the USSR, it covered mechanics, thermodynamics, and electromagnetism.
